7+ Factors: How Long Acrylic Paint Takes to Dry

Acrylic paint drying time is a critical factor for artists and crafters. The duration required for acrylic paint to become touch-dry and fully cured varies significantly based on several influencing elements. These elements include, but are not limited to, paint thickness, ambient temperature, humidity levels, and the porosity of the surface to which the paint is applied. For instance, a thin layer of acrylic paint applied in a warm, dry environment may dry to the touch within minutes, while a thick application in a cool, humid environment could take several hours or even days to fully harden.

Understanding the factors influencing acrylic drying time is beneficial for project planning and execution. Properly dried acrylic provides a durable, water-resistant finish. Historically, artists have used various techniques to manipulate drying times, such as employing mediums designed to accelerate or retard the process. Controlling the drying time allows for greater control over layering, blending, and achieving desired artistic effects. Faster drying times facilitate quicker project completion, while slower drying permits extended workability.

8+ Factors: How Long Does Acrylic Paint Take to Dry?

The duration required for acrylic paints to become dry to the touch varies considerably, influenced by several environmental and application-based factors. This drying period constitutes the time needed for the water content within the acrylic polymer emulsion to evaporate, leading to a solidified paint film. This process can range from approximately 20-30 minutes to several hours, or even longer depending on specific circumstances.

Understanding the typical drying behavior of acrylics is essential for efficient workflow and optimal results in painting projects. Premature handling of insufficiently dried paint can result in smudging, transfer of color, or disruption of the painted surface. Conversely, knowledge of drying times allows artists and crafters to plan layering techniques, apply subsequent coats effectively, and protect the finished artwork from damage. Historically, artists adapted painting techniques based on the available paint’s drying characteristics. Acrylics, known for relatively rapid drying times compared to oils, afford a degree of immediacy and flexibility advantageous to many contemporary practices.

8+ Best Ways: How to Seal Acrylic Paint on Wood Fast

The process of applying a protective layer over acrylic paint on wooden surfaces is critical for durability and aesthetic preservation. This procedure involves using a sealant, often a varnish, polyurethane, or acrylic-based coating, to shield the paint from environmental factors such as moisture, UV light, and physical abrasion. For example, after painting a wooden toy with acrylics, a sealant is applied to protect the paint from chipping and fading during regular use.

Protecting painted wood enhances the lifespan of the artwork or project. Sealants prevent moisture absorption, which can cause the wood to warp or the paint to peel. Furthermore, UV protection prevents color fading over time. Historically, artists and craftspeople have employed various methods to protect their work, evolving from natural waxes and oils to modern synthetic sealants that offer superior protection and longevity. This protection is especially important in high-traffic areas or items subject to frequent handling.

7+ Tips: How to Make Acrylic Paint Stay on Fabric, Lasts!

Ensuring the adherence of acrylic polymers to textile substrates involves a multi-faceted approach. This process typically incorporates techniques such as fabric preparation, paint selection, additive utilization, proper application, heat setting, and garment care strategies. The primary objective is to create a durable bond between the acrylic medium and the fabric fibers, preventing cracking, peeling, and fading over time, particularly when subjected to laundering or wear. For example, pretreating fabric with a textile medium improves the paint’s ability to penetrate the fibers, thereby enhancing its longevity.

The long-term success of acrylic paint on fabric is vital for creating customized apparel, durable artwork, and embellished home dcor. Properly applied and treated acrylic paint transforms ordinary textiles into personalized pieces. Historically, artists and crafters faced significant challenges in achieving lasting results with acrylics on fabric. Early attempts often led to disappointment as the paint would crack or wash away easily. The development of specialized techniques and materials has enabled more reliable and aesthetically pleasing outcomes.
